Jon's Current Read

TOWNGATE CONDO EIGHT shows no closed sales in the current MLS window, which means there is no fresh transaction data to anchor a price conversation. That is not the same as a stalled market — it can simply mean turnover has been light or listings have not hit the MLS during this snapshot period. Either way, anyone pricing a unit here right now is working without a recent comp inside the community itself.

For a seller, that puts real weight on pulling comparable data from adjacent Miami-Dade condo stock and leaning on a broker who can build a case file rather than pointing to a single automated number. For a buyer, it means more diligence up front — condo docs, association financials, and unit condition matter more than usual when there is no recent closing to sanity-check an asking price against.

A market with no recent print

A zero-closing window is a real signal, but it is a narrow one. It tells us this specific slice of Miami-Dade has not produced a recorded sale during the period captured, not that the building is inactive, distressed, or thriving. Reading more into it than that would be guessing, and guessing is exactly what buyers and sellers should avoid when the numbers do not exist to back it up.

The same goes for amenities. MLS listings simply did not identify community features for this building. That is a data gap, not a conclusion about what TOWNGATE CONDO EIGHT does or does not offer. Anyone evaluating this property should verify amenities, association rules, and any recent unit-level activity directly, rather than relying on what a listing sheet happened to include.
